Problem 1: On january 10, a candle corporation purchased 5000 shares of its own common stock at $17.50 per share. on august 4 a total of 1,000 candle treasury shares were sold at $19.00 per share. These are the only treasury stock transactions ever made by candle. prepare the journal entries required on january 10 and august 4
